description This study investigates the effect of changes in the parameter of harvesting effort in both prey and predator species. As we know, prey and predator correlate to each other. Thus, it is important to know the dynamics of their population when the interaction is affected by the harvesting activity. To do this, we consider an ecological model of prey-predator interactions with the presence of harvesting effort. Then, we employ stability analysis, bifurcation analysis and numerical simulations to illustrate the dynamical behaviours of the prey-predator system. This study also analyses the behaviour of prey-predator interactions as the harvesting parameters of prey and predator species are varied. With the help of mathematical software such as XPPAUT and Matlab, a few graphs of bifurcation, phase plane, and time series are plotted. Maple software is used to find the Jacobian matrix and also the critical points. By using bifurcation analysis, there is an occurrence of one transcritical bifurcation point. Our finding demonstrates that as the harvesting parameter exceeds the transcritical bifurcation point, the prey-predator system changes from stable to unstable or vice versa.
